The OnePlus Ace 6 is the other flagship phone that is scheduled to launch with the OnePlus 15 and OnePlus Pad 2 on Oct. 27 in China. Ahead of the launch, the company has revealed its design, color variants, and key specifications. Here’s everything known about the company’s upcoming sub-flagship phone.
OnePlus Ace 6 design, color options




The OnePlus Ace 6’s pre-order listing on JD.com has revealed several details about it. As can be seen, the device will be available in three shades, such as black, white, and silver. Among these, only the silver edition has the “Ace” branding imprinted on the back panel. It is also equipped with a Plus key, which can be used to access OnePlus AI features.
OnePlus Ace 6 key specifications


The OnePlus Ace 6 is confirmed to feature an OLED panel that supports a 1.5K reoslution and a 165Hz refresh rate. The company has also revealed that the Ace 6 supports native 165fps gaming across top mobile titles. Popular games such as Call of Duty Mobile, League of Legends: Wild Rift, Naruto Mobile, Arena Breakout, Delta Force, and CrossFire: Legends are all optimised for the high refresh rate. The device covers major genres like FPS, MOBA, racing, fighting, music, and strategy, promising a flagship-level gaming experience tailored for both casual and competitive players.
For an enhanced gaming experience, it introduces a triple-chip architecture consisting of a gaming-optimized main processor (Snapdragon 8 Elite), a G2 network chip, and a touch control chip for enhanced responsiveness.


The Ace 6 also features a new Ice River cooling system with VC heat dissipation and aerospace-grade materials to maintain stable performance. It is confirmed to pack a massive 7,800mAh battery with 120W super-fast charging. A previous leak revealed that it will be available in multiple configurations, such as 12GB+256GB, 12GB+512GB, 16GB+256GB, 16GB+512GB, and 16GB+1TB.
